Elírt árakra való keresőprogram?
Sziasztok!
Azt szeretném megkérdezni, hogy hogyan lehet programozni egy ilyen keresőt? Arra gondolok, hogy jó párszor belefutok az árukeresőn hasonlókba: Iphone 6 plus 3000 Ft-ért, Chanel 100 ml parfüm 2600 Ft-ért + sok még sok hasonló elírásba, és ezért gondolkoztam egy ilyen programban.
Válaszokat előre is köszönöm!
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z1.png)
![*](http://static.gyakorikerdesek.hu/p/vsz0.png)
Milyenek is a programozási ismereteid?
És mire is lenne jó ez a program?
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z0.png)
"És mire is lenne jó ez a program?"
Gondolom arra, hogy jó olcsón megvenné őket. Csak az a baj, hogy szinte fixre veszem, hogy a létező összes webshopnál kint van, hogy az árak változhatnak a vásárlás után is, és ha ez netán megtörténne akkor utána értesítenek, hogy ez a helyzet és elállhatsz a rendeléstől.
Másrészt főleg Vaterán meg a kiskereskedelmi oldalakon ezek nem valós hirdetések, nem azt a terméket kapnád amit megrendelsz.
Egyébként meg lehetne ilyen programot írni, hasonló elven működő programokkal kereskednek például tőzsdéken is.
Most vettem egy parfümöt, 17.000 Ft helyett 7.000 Ft-ra volt elírva.
Nem mondták hogy ők hibáztak-e volna vagy bármi is volt-e az árral kapcsolatban.
Igen, engem konkrétan az árukeresőn elírt árak érdekelnének, most "manuálisan nézem".
Mert ugye az elírás után, mint pl ez az Iphone 6-os is lefagy a honlap, gondolom a "túlrendeltség" miatt.
És elgondolkoztam egy programon ezzel kapcsolatban.
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z0.png)
Parfüm 7 ezerért 14 ezer helyett?
Ez mitől elírás? 7 ezret sem ér.
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z0.png)
"Most vettem egy parfümöt, 17.000 Ft helyett 7.000 Ft-ra volt elírva. "
Több megoldásom is van:
- Hamisítvány.
- Megvette olcsón nagy tételben külföldről ahogy rohadt sokan csinálják, sikerült megúsznia a vámot és az ÁFA fizetést és tényleg már ilyen nyomott áron is van haszna rajta.
Honnan a frászból gondolod egyáltalán, hogy ez elírás lett volna?
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z1.png)
![*](http://static.gyakorikerdesek.hu/p/vsz0.png)
"Honnan a frászból gondolod egyáltalán, hogy ez elírás lett volna?"
No igen. És ugyan miből találhatná ki ugyanezt egy program? :)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z0.png)
Arra gondolnék, hogy a program mondjuk 20 oldalról, vagy akárhányról, kiszámolja egy termék átlagárát. Ezután kétféle módon lehet továbbmenni:
1. Kiszámolja csak 19 üzlet esetében is az átlagárat, 20-szor egymás után, mindig egy-egy más üzletet kihagyva, és ha egyik esetben az átlagár nagyon eltér az eredetitől (mondjuk több, mint 10%al), akkor valószínű, hogy a kihagyott üzlet irreálisan többért vagy kevesebbért árulja a terméket. Le kell ellenőrizni, hogy a kettő közül melyik igaz, és ha az, hogy sokkal olcsóbb, akkor a gép jelez.
2. Megnézi minden üzletben az eltérést az átlagtól. Ha ez nagyobb egy értéknél, pl. 20%-nál, akkor az ár az illető üzletben nagyon eltér, és innen a fent ismertetett rész folytatódik.
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z0.png)
Igazából annyira nem is kell ilyeneket számolgatni.
Az árukeresőn szinte minden fent van, több webshopból és számol átlagárat és minimális árat is.
Például (le kell görgetni kicsit):
Mondjuk nem hiszem, hogy ezt a szolgáltatást csak úgy el lehetne érni egy servicen keresztül publikusan, de akár így is ki lehetne belőle hámozni az infókat.
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z2.png)
![*](http://static.gyakorikerdesek.hu/p/vsz1.png)
1. Le kell kérni az árakat tartalmazó oldalt
Python esetén ott van erre a PyCurl vagy az urllib2
2. A lekért oldalból ki kell nyerni az árat és a forgalmazót.
Erre meg Pythonban ott a BeautifulSoup.
3. Az áraknak venni kell az átlagát. Ha az átlagtól jelentősen - például a tapasztalati szórás értékétől nagyobban (de jó az előbb említett 20 % is) - eltér az ár, az gyanús.
Az árukeresőhöz csináltam is egy példát:
Kapcsolódó kérdések:
Minden jog fenntartva © 2025, www.gyakorikerdesek.hu
GYIK | Szabályzat | Jogi nyilatkozat | Adatvédelem | Cookie beállítások | WebMinute Kft. | Facebook | Kapcsolat: info(kukac)gyakorikerdesek.hu
Ha kifogással szeretne élni valamely tartalommal kapcsolatban, kérjük jelezze e-mailes elérhetőségünkön!